Farrell is looking for care facility for sick son






Last year, actor Colin Farrell spoke in detail about his son’s serious illness. So that he can lead a fulfilling life, a care facility is now being sought.

Irish actor Colin Farrell (48) is looking for a care facility for his rare Angelman syndrome. It should be a place “where he can lead a fulfilling and happy life,” said Farrell in the interview of the magazine “Candis”, about which the broadcaster RTé reports. The search for a suitable facility is difficult.

The Hollywood star had spoken about his adult son James’s illness last year. According to the British National Health Service, Angelman syndrome is a rare genetic disease that affects the nervous system and causes severe physical and mental impairments. Affected people have almost normal life expectancy.

James needs a greater life than that that he and his ex-partner Kim Bordenave could enable, said Farrell. It should be a life in a community that he feels connected. A place where Farrell and Bordenave could visit their son and pick up for excursions.

The background of the decision is also the “horror” idea of ​​what would be with James if he or his ex-partner have something to do, said Farrell. Then the state would be responsible without saying the parents.
